<p class="kz-lead">Deimos R1 is a focused 4B-class system for reasoning and instruction following. In like-for-like evaluation, it improves five of seven reported full-budget capability rows while using substantially fewer thinking tokens on the headline tasks.</p>
<p class="kz-copy">The central result is efficiency, not scale. Deimos R1 reaches <strong>0.907 GSM8K flexible</strong> and <strong>0.551 MMLU-Pro</strong> in the recorded full-budget run while reducing mean thinking tokens by 5.0× and 2.9× respectively.</p>

<p class="kz-lead">The table reports matched comparisons under the same open harness, generation budget, sampling settings, and seed. Values are run-local and should not be compared with vendor-published numbers produced by other evaluation stacks.</p>

<p class="kz-caption">lm-eval 0.4.12 · 32,768-token generation budget · temperature 1.0 · top_p 0.95 · presence penalty 1.5 · thinking enabled · GSM8K/IFEval n=150 · MMLU-Pro n=25 per subtask · seed 42.</p>

<p class="kz-caption">Constrained-budget results use greedy decoding. Compare within this table, not across decoding regimes.</p>
<ul class="kz-notes">
<li>The internal held-out math set is contamination-filtered with verified ground truth: accuracy moved from 0.175 to 0.465 at n=200. The 12-check instruction suite remained 0.917.</li>
<li>IFEval scores the complete response, including the thinking block. Shorter reasoning can therefore improve constraint scores; the behavior affects both compared models.</li>
<li>GSM8K strict rewards an unrequested <code>#### N</code> ending. Deimos R1 is materially weaker at silently copying that demonstrated format. Explicit format requests are more reliable.</li>

<p class="kz-lead"><strong>kozu_reasoning_v1.1</strong> is a roughly 10k-example blend of verified reasoning traces and human-authored instruction data. The release uses a three-layer quality process for the reasoning portion and a dedicated 800-example format-adherence slice.</p>
<div class="kz-source"><strong>Reasoning · ~5k</strong><span>Kozu’s Kuiper trace inverter was designed to recreate Mythos/Fable-style reasoning from answer-scrubbed human reference solutions in <a href="https://huggingface.co/datasets/openai/gsm8k">GSM8K</a> and <a href="https://huggingface.co/datasets/AI-MO/NuminaMath-1.5">NuminaMath 1.5</a>. Retained traces passed symbolic answer verification, derivation checks, deterministic defect scans, and an adversarial judge panel.</span></div>
<div class="kz-source"><strong>Instruction · ~5k</strong><span>Human-authored pairs used from <a href="https://huggingface.co/datasets/databricks/databricks-dolly-15k">Databricks Dolly 15k</a> and <a href="https://huggingface.co/datasets/OpenAssistant/oasst2">OpenAssistant OASST2</a>.</span></div>
<div class="kz-source"><strong>Format · 800</strong><span>Deterministic rewraps of verified rows for explicitly requested formats including JSON, boxed answers, and named answer markers.</span></div>
<details><summary>Source licenses and attribution</summary><div class="kz-detail">GSM8K: MIT. NuminaMath 1.5: Apache-2.0. Databricks Dolly 15k: CC-BY-SA-3.0. OpenAssistant OASST2: Apache-2.0. Reasoning traces were generated with Kuiper-R1 by Kozu AI.</div></details>

<p class="kz-copy">The repository includes merged BF16 weights, tokenizer assets, processor configuration, generation configuration, and the model chat template. Thinking is enabled by default and appears inside <code><think>…</think></code> before the final answer.</p>

<p class="kz-caption">Recommended sampling: temperature 0.6–1.0 and top_p 0.95. Request required output formats explicitly.</p>

<li>This is a research preview, not a safety-certified or production-guaranteed system.</li>
<li>The strongest evidence covers English reasoning and instruction following. Performance outside those domains is not established here.</li>
<li>Silent few-shot format imitation is a known weakness; strict GSM8K formatting declines substantially in the recorded comparison.</li>
<li>Long reasoning may still be incorrect. Verify outputs for consequential decisions and domain-specific use.</li>
